22nd NIPOGA Kicks Off in Offa with 53 Polytechnics Competing
At least 53 polytechnics have registered for the 22nd edition of the Nigeria Polytechnic Games (NIPOGA), set to commence on Saturday, 5th April, at the Federal Polytechnic in Offa, Kwara State.
Dr. Oluwakemi Ogungbamigbe, Chair of the Media and Publicity Committee, confirmed in a statement on Thursday that the event will span eight days, running through 12th April. The games will feature a blend of sporting competitions, cultural exchanges, and economic activities.
Teams from participating institutions will compete across 12 disciplines, including athletics, football, basketball, volleyball, tennis, chess, scrabble, handball, badminton, table tennis, judo, and taekwondo.
“The Secretary General of Nigeria Polytechnics Games Association (NIPOGA), Mallam Abubakar Abdullahi, said 53 Polytechnics with about 4000 athletes had fully registered for the games as of the time of filing this report.
“Some contingents have arrived from several states, including polytechnics from Delta, Taraba, Bauchi, Rivers, Osun, and Ekiti State, amongst others, while other contingents were on their way.
“All things have been put in place to ensure a hitch-free NIPOGA,” he stated.
In an earlier press conference declaring the hosting of the games and the level of preparedness, the Rector, Dr. Kadiri Kamoru, affirmed that the 22nd edition of NIPOGA would go beyond winning medals to foster friendship, inclusiveness and social cohesion among students across the country.
“This tournament will serve as a springboard for talent identification and international sports participation. If we get it right at this level, we will be securing the future of Nigerian sports,” he said.
“The 22nd edition of the NIPOGA Games has thus been tagged with the theme 'Ijakadi 2024'. This phrase, 'IJAKADI', is deeply rooted in the rich cultural heritage of Offa, a historic town in Kwara State and the host community for the games.
“Offa is renowned for its traditional Ijakadi festival, a wrestling event that embodies equality, unity, and justice. Similarly, the Nipoga Games will unite polytechnic students from diverse backgrounds, promoting competition on an equal footing.
The Ijakadi festival's emphasis on fairness and togetherness makes it an ideal theme for this milestone edition of the games”, Kadiri said.
